East Advocate is a locality in Cumberland, Nova Scotia, Canada. It is classified as a town. East Advocate is located at 45.3284°N, 64.7661°W.
East Advocate rests where the rugged earth of the Birch Hill slopes toward the cold, grey reach of the Atlantic coast. It lies 35.0 km north-west of Kentville, NS (from Kentville, NS: bearing 323°T), and is situated 1.1 km east-south-east of Advocate Harbour.
